摘要

为研究炸药在土中爆炸产生的地震波效应,设计了一套适用于测量土中弹性区应力变化的测试方法及实验系统。该实验系统对埋深1m的1kg TNT爆炸后引起的土壤应力变化进行了记录。实验结果表明,该测试系统能完整地记录爆炸过程中土中应力的变化过程。从时域和频域分析所测得的应力波,得到同一埋深时沿水平方向上应力波峰值、主频和频宽随传播距离的变化关系。

Abstract

To study the action of high-energy explosives in the underground explosion a measurement system for soil pressure is designed, including stress-testing methods and experimental systems. The experimental results show that the pressure measurement system can well record the explosions, as has been done in China and Turkey, as well as the pressure changes and the development processes. Through the analysis of the pressure waveform and the spectrum, we obtain, for the same explosive and the soil media, the stress wave peak value, the principal frequency and the frequency bandwidth against the distance.
